Output d527a6e25cbf6584d9971ca1fa560f4792faed996c89cd97ff01bbd20304628e:1

value
30579579
script pubkey
OP_0 OP_PUSHBYTES_20 3b63a040a3c16371a95179e1ef1b487c88777602
address
bc1q8d36qs9rc93hr22308s77x6g0jy8wasz92nrrz
transaction
d527a6e25cbf6584d9971ca1fa560f4792faed996c89cd97ff01bbd20304628e
confirmations
268035
spent
true